The Evolution of Sublimation Design: From Flat to 3D

Traditional sublimation often relies on straight mug wrap PNG files that are printed and applied with minimal adjustment. While effective for basic patterns, these designs can appear distorted or misaligned when viewed on a curved surface, particularly near the edges of the mug. The advent of 3D Mug wrap technology addresses this by pre-distorting the image digitally. When a 3D Starry Night Mug Wrap Sublimation Background is utilized, the swirling brushstrokes and iconic cypress tree are mathematically adjusted to compensate for the curvature of the mug.

This results in a finished product where the artwork appears continuous and undistorted to the human eye. For a masterpiece like Starry Night, known for its dynamic movement and depth, this 3D effect is crucial. A standard Starry Night seamless pattern might look repetitive or broken at the seam, but a 3D Starry Night seamless pattern ensures that the flow of the night sky remains uninterrupted. This level of detail distinguishes professional-grade products from amateur attempts, catering to consumers who appreciate both artistic integrity and technical precision.

Technical Specifications and File Preparation

Success in sublimation begins long before the heat press is engaged; it starts with the digital file. When acquiring an Instant Digital Download PNG for this purpose, several technical parameters must be verified to ensure optimal print quality. The industry standard for high-resolution sublimation is 300 DPI (dots per inch). A file provided at this resolution, such as one measuring 9.75 in x 4.75 in, contains sufficient pixel density to render the fine details of Van Gogh's brushwork without pixelation or blurring.

The dimensions mentioned are specifically tailored for popular mug sizes. A 20 oz Skinny Mug Sublimation Design requires a different aspect ratio compared to standard mugs. The 9.75 x 4.75-inch specification typically aligns well with 15 Oz Mug Template requirements and can often be adapted for an 11 Oz Mug Template with minor cropping or scaling, depending on the specific printer settings. It is vital for users to understand that while the file is ready to print, knowing how to manipulate these files within design software is a prerequisite. Users must be comfortable importing the Starry Night png into their preferred editing suite to adjust color profiles, typically converting from RGB to CMYK or specific ICC profiles recommended by their ink and paper manufacturers.

Understanding the Seamless Nature of the Design

A critical component of a successful wrap is the seamlessness of the pattern. In the context of a Starry Night wrap, the design must tile perfectly so that the left and right edges meet without a visible break. A seamless pattern achieves this by ensuring that elements flowing off one side of the canvas re-enter naturally on the opposite side. For the 3D Starry Night variation, this is even more complex, as the vertical lines of the stars and the horizontal sweep of the clouds must align perfectly after being wrapped around a cylinder. High-quality digital downloads prioritize this continuity, allowing the creator to focus on the pressing process rather than troubleshooting awkward gaps in the artwork.

Application Workflows for Various Mug Types

The versatility of a Starry Night Mug wrap extends across various vessel types, each presenting unique challenges and opportunities. The 20 oz Skinny Mug has become increasingly popular for travel and office use due to its sleek profile. Applying a 3d Mug Wrap to this format requires precise tensioning of the sublimation paper. Because the surface area is taller and narrower, any slack in the paper can lead to ghosting or blurring of the intricate Starry Night watercolor textures.

Conversely, standard 11 oz and 15 oz mugs offer a broader canvas. When using a Straight Mug Wrap PNG on these items, the 3D effect helps maintain the proportions of the swirling sky. The workflow generally involves printing the Sublimation Designs in mirror image, securing them tightly around the mug with heat-resistant tape, and applying consistent pressure and temperature. The 3D background elements of the design help mask minor imperfections in alignment, but the goal should always be a perfect seam. For those utilizing a mug wrap template, it is important to verify that the template matches the physical dimensions of the blank mug being used, as "skinny" mugs and "standard" mugs have different circumferences.

Color Management and Ink Considerations

Van Gogh's palette is rich with deep blues, vibrant yellows, and subtle greens. Reproducing these hues accurately via sublimation Design processes requires careful color management. The Starry Night background often features dark gradients that can be challenging for some printers to render without banding. Using high-quality sublimation inks and papers is non-negotiable for achieving the depth seen in the original painting. Furthermore, the white base of the ceramic mug plays a significant role; a bright white coating ensures that the translucent sublimation inks pop with vibrancy. If the mug has a slight cream or off-white tint, the Starry Night png may appear muted or shifted in tone.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Even with a perfect 3D Starry Night seamless pattern, issues can occur during the pressing phase. Ghosting, caused by the movement of the paper during the heat cycle, can ruin the crisp lines of the stars. Ensuring the sublimation tape is secure at multiple points around the circumference is a best practice. Additionally, uneven pressure can lead to patchy color distribution, particularly in the deep blue areas of the Starry Night background. Users should regularly calibrate their heat presses and use fresh Teflon sheets or butcher paper to protect both the element and the design. If the colors appear washed out, it may indicate insufficient time or temperature, whereas brownish tones often suggest overheating.
